1. Quick-Release Cymbal Nuts for Faster Drum Setup
Quick release cymbal nuts are one of the most underrated drumset accessories for live performance and rehearsals.
These replace traditional wing nuts on cymbal stands and allow you to lock or release cymbals instantly with a push-button mechanism. No more spinning hardware endlessly during load in or load out.
Why drummers use quick release cymbal nuts
Faster drum kit setup and teardown
Reduced wear on cymbal stand threads
Great for gigging drummers and students
Works on most cymbal stands and crash or ride cymbals
They are especially useful if you play multiple cymbals and want a faster stage changeover.

2. HiHat Drop Clutch for Double Bass Drum Pedal Setups
A hi-hat drop clutch is one of the most important drum hardware upgrades for modern drumming, especially if you use a double bass drum pedal.
This accessory lets you lock your hihats closed without your foot staying on the hihat pedal.
What a drop clutch does
Plays closed hi hats while both feet are on bass drum pedals
Drops the top cymbal into place instantly
Releases and resets with a simple foot action on the hi hat pedal
Why it matters
If you are playing metal, fusion, or any double bass drum patterns, this accessory is not optional. It unlocks full independence between hands and feet.
3. Remote Hi Hat Stand for Expanded Drum Kit Layouts
A remote hihat stand, also called a cable hihat pedal, is one of the most powerful drumset accessories for advanced drum kit customization.
Instead of being locked into a fixed stand position, the hihat cymbals can be placed anywhere around the kit.
Key benefits of a remote hihat system
Place hi hats on either side of the drum kit
Improve open-handed drumming setups
Fine-tune pedal tension like a cable system
Free up floor space around double bass pedals
Why professional drummers use it
It allows full customization of ergonomics and creativity. You can build hybrid setups that are impossible with standard hi hat stands.
Important note
Most setups require a separate mounting arm or cymbal stand for positioning the top cymbal.
4. Bass Drum Riser for Better Playing Angle and Drum Positioning
A bass drum riser is a practical drum hardware accessory that solves two problems at once: pedal alignment and kit geometry.
Core function
It lifts the bass drum so the beater strikes the center of the drumhead more consistently, improving tone and response.
Advanced use case for drum kit setup optimization
Beyond basic height adjustment, this accessory can help:
Flatten rack tom angles for better striking mechanics
Improve ergonomic positioning of mounted toms
Stabilize smaller bass drums in modern hybrid kits
Reduce awkward high tom placement caused by mounting hardware
Who should use it
Drummers with 18 inch to 20 inch bass drums, or bigger drums that need an extra point of contact on the floor
Hybrid and compact drum kit players
Students learning proper drum kit ergonomics
5. Adjustable Bass Drum Riser Stand System for Custom Kits
This is the most flexible solution for bass drum positioning and is ideal for unconventional drum setups.
Unlike simple risers, this system functions as a full support platform with adjustable arms.
Features
Fully adjustable support arms for multiple drum sizes
Secure pedal mounting system
Stabilization for floor tom conversions into bass drums
Spike feet for carpet or hard floor grip
Why it stands out
This is designed for drummers building compact travel kits, hybrid kits, or converted floor tom bass drums. It is one of the most adaptable drumset accessories available.
